Can apple pages be saved as pdf?

How to Save a Pages File as PDF on Mac 1 Open the file into Pages that you want to save as a PDF 2 Pull down the “File” menu and choose “Export To” then select “PDF” 3 Adjust the quality settings if desired, then choose “Next” * 4 Give the PDF file a name, choose a location, then choose “Export” to save the Pages file as a PDF document.

Can I convert a document made with pages to PDF?

You can convert a document made with Pages app to be a PDF file. This can be helpful if you’re trying to send a Pages document to someone who is not on a Mac or i. OS device, but it can also be helpful if you want to preserve formatting and other information in the Pages file as part of the document to prevent changes.

Some sources claimed import PDF to Pages on Mac. Pages enables you to import a PDF file into the program directly, however it will process the inserted PDF as an image and you will be unable to edit the PDF content in Pages.
